Output 65c943c8ceeb44a5c3cc567d5787230a3a43e429651a318d28cb75886c330f38: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087208a6135cc5757d34560b25821b44164e4522 OP_EQUAL
address
32TfwHTiXbnPWiSvtzwmSkZTZzw2zPAMfD
transaction
65c943c8ceeb44a5c3cc567d5787230a3a43e429651a318d28cb75886c330f38
confirmations
311448
spent
false

1 Sat Range